From 18e24777ac40badfc220f86f3d59f9b03d7c6924 Mon Sep 17 00:00:00 2001 From: "dependabot[bot]" <49699333+dependabot[bot]@users.noreply.github.com> Date: Fri, 10 Jan 2025 22:41:31 +0000 Subject: [PATCH] chore(deps): Bump serde_with from 3.11.0 to 3.12.0 Bumps [serde_with](https://github.com/jonasbb/serde_with) from 3.11.0 to 3.12.0. - [Release notes](https://github.com/jonasbb/serde_with/releases) - [Commits](https://github.com/jonasbb/serde_with/compare/v3.11.0...v3.12.0) --- updated-dependencies: - dependency-name: serde_with dependency-type: direct:production update-type: version-update:semver-minor ... Signed-off-by: dependabot[bot] --- Cargo.lock | 26 +++++++++++++------------- Cargo.toml | 2 +- lib/codecs/Cargo.toml | 2 +- lib/vector-config/Cargo.toml | 4 ++-- lib/vector-core/Cargo.toml | 2 +- 5 files changed, 18 insertions(+), 18 deletions(-) diff --git a/Cargo.lock b/Cargo.lock index fca98926a83ad..20757c665759a 100644 --- a/Cargo.lock +++ b/Cargo.lock @@ -1761,7 +1761,7 @@ dependencies = [ "chrono", "serde", "serde_repr", - "serde_with 3.11.0", + "serde_with 3.12.0", ] [[package]] @@ -2250,7 +2250,7 @@ dependencies = [ "rstest", "serde", "serde_json", - "serde_with 3.11.0", + "serde_with 3.12.0", "similar-asserts", "smallvec", "snafu 0.7.5", @@ -4524,7 +4524,7 @@ dependencies = [ "httpdate", "itoa", "pin-project-lite", - "socket2 0.4.10", + "socket2 0.5.8", "tokio", "tower-service", "tracing 0.1.41", @@ -6587,7 +6587,7 @@ dependencies = [ "serde_json", "serde_path_to_error", "serde_plain", - "serde_with 3.11.0", + "serde_with 3.12.0", "sha2", "subtle", "thiserror 1.0.68", @@ -7525,7 +7525,7 @@ source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"e9552f850d5f0964a4e4d0bf306459ac29323ddfbae05e35a7c0d35cb0803cc5" dependencies = [ "anyhow", - "itertools 0.11.0", + "itertools 0.13.0", "proc-macro2 1.0.92", "quote 1.0.37", "syn 2.0.90", @@ -8900,9 +8900,9 @@ dependencies = [ [[package]] name = "serde_with" -version = "3.11.0" +version = "3.12.0"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"8e28bdad6db2b8340e449f7108f020b3b092e8583a9e3fb82713e1d4e71fe817" +checksum = "d6b6f7f2fcb69f747921f79f3926bd1e203fce4fef62c268dd3abfb6d86029aa" dependencies = [ "base64 0.22.1", "chrono", @@ -8912,7 +8912,7 @@ dependencies = [ "serde", "serde_derive", "serde_json", - "serde_with_macros 3.11.0", + "serde_with_macros 3.12.0", "time", ] @@ -8930,9 +8930,9 @@ dependencies = [ [[package]] name = "serde_with_macros" -version = "3.11.0" +version = "3.12.0"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"9d846214a9854ef724f3da161b426242d8de7c1fc7de2f89bb1efcb154dca79d" +checksum = "8d00caa5193a3c8362ac2b73be6b9e768aa5a4b2f721d8f4b339600c3cb51f8e" dependencies = [ "darling 0.20.8", "proc-macro2 1.0.92", @@ -10939,7 +10939,7 @@ dependencies = [ "serde-toml-merge", "serde_bytes", "serde_json", - "serde_with 3.11.0", + "serde_with 3.12.0", "serde_yaml 0.9.34+deprecated", "similar-asserts", "smallvec", @@ -11089,7 +11089,7 @@ dependencies = [ "num-traits", "serde", "serde_json", - "serde_with 3.11.0", + "serde_with 3.12.0", "snafu 0.7.5", "toml", "tracing 0.1.41", @@ -11179,7 +11179,7 @@ dependencies = [ "security-framework", "serde", "serde_json", - "serde_with 3.11.0", + "serde_with 3.12.0", "serde_yaml 0.9.34+deprecated", "similar-asserts", "smallvec", diff --git a/Cargo.toml b/Cargo.toml index 93adae89d8432..fd5f942b3b1dd 100644 --- a/Cargo.toml +++ b/Cargo.toml @@ -254,7 +254,7 @@ serde.workspace = true serde-toml-merge = { version = "0.3.8", default-features = false } serde_bytes = { version = "0.11.15", default-features = false, features = ["std"], optional = true } serde_json.workspace = true -serde_with = { version = "3.11.0", default-features = false, features = ["macros", "std"] } +serde_with = { version = "3.12.0", default-features = false, features = ["macros", "std"] } serde_yaml = { version = "0.9.34", default-features = false } # Messagepack diff --git a/lib/codecs/Cargo.toml b/lib/codecs/Cargo.toml index fe763c7dbbe7c..1b14ffbd1d502 100644 --- a/lib/codecs/Cargo.toml +++ b/lib/codecs/Cargo.toml @@ -26,7 +26,7 @@ prost-reflect.workspace = true rand.workspace = true regex = { version = "1.11.1", default-features = false, features = ["std", "perf"] } serde.workspace = true -serde_with = { version = "3.11.0", default-features = false, features = ["std", "macros", "chrono_0_4"] } +serde_with = { version = "3.12.0", default-features = false, features = ["std", "macros", "chrono_0_4"] } serde_json.workspace = true smallvec = { version = "1", default-features = false, features = ["union"] } snafu.workspace = true diff --git a/lib/vector-config/Cargo.toml b/lib/vector-config/Cargo.toml index 0206476d7f66c..79aebb0eb6795 100644 --- a/lib/vector-config/Cargo.toml +++ b/lib/vector-config/Cargo.toml @@ -20,7 +20,7 @@ no-proxy = { version = "0.3.5", default-features = false, features = ["serialize num-traits = { version = "0.2.19", default-features = false } serde.workspace = true serde_json.workspace = true -serde_with = { version = "3.11.0", default-features = false, features = ["std"] } +serde_with = { version = "3.12.0", default-features = false, features = ["std"] } snafu.workspace = true toml.workspace = true tracing = { version = "0.1.34", default-features = false } @@ -32,4 +32,4 @@ vector-config-macros = { path = "../vector-config-macros" } [dev-dependencies] assert-json-diff = { version = "2", default-features = false } -serde_with = { version = "3.11.0", default-features = false, features = ["std", "macros"] } +serde_with = { version = "3.12.0", default-features = false, features = ["std", "macros"] } diff --git a/lib/vector-core/Cargo.toml b/lib/vector-core/Cargo.toml index 89c8170882bd7..8604eaa5a3967 100644 --- a/lib/vector-core/Cargo.toml +++ b/lib/vector-core/Cargo.toml @@ -44,7 +44,7 @@ regex = { version = "1.11.1", default-features = false, features = ["std", "perf ryu = { version = "1", default-features = false } serde.workspace = true serde_json.workspace = true -serde_with = { version = "3.11.0", default-features = false, features = ["std", "macros"] } +serde_with = { version = "3.12.0", default-features = false, features = ["std", "macros"] } smallvec = { version = "1", default-features = false, features = ["serde", "const_generics"] } snafu.workspace = true socket2 = { version = "0.5.8", default-features = false }